WebEmpirically designed (unreinforced) bearing walls of one story buildings must be at least 6 in. (152 mm) thick. For buildings more than one story high, walls must be at least 8 in. (203 mm) thick. WebMar 2, 2024 · A cinder block retaining wall is only as straight and solid as the base it’s built on. For a 4-ft. tall wall, excavate a trench deep enough to accommodate 4 to 6 in. of compacted base, 1 in. of leveling sand and half the height of the first course of blocks. WebStep 4. Prime the wall with a large brush or paint roller. If you have access to a paint sprayer, you will get a more even distribution of primer. Acrylic block fill primer is best, as it is designed specifically for cement cinder blocks. It helps plug the tiny holes in the blocks, making the wall smoother. A natural stone or brick retaining wall built by a mason can easily cost $20 to $50 per square foot. The more skilled labor that’s involved the more expensive the wall will be. A poured concrete or block retaining retaining wall will cost $12 to $25 per square foot.
